日本株の取引を自動化するシステムを構築するには
日本株の取引を自動化するシステムを構築するには、特にSBI証券での自動取引を行う場合、APIの利用や取引戦略を実装することが重要です。以下にシステムの概要、必要なもの、そして開発のチェックリストを示します。
### 1. システム概要
このシステムは、SBI証券のAPIを用いて日本株の取引を自動化します。ユーザーは複数の取引戦略を選択できるようにし、特定の株価や指標に基づいて自動で売買を行います。
### 2. 必要なもの
- **SBI証券API**: SBI証券が提供する「SBI証券API(株式取引API)」を利用します。これにより、システムからの注文やデータ取得が可能です。
- 事前にAPI利用の申し込みが必要です(個別に利用制限や手続きがある場合があります)。
- **プログラミングスキル**: PythonやNode.js、Javaなど、APIと連携して動作するシステムを開発するためのスキルが必要です。
- **取引戦略**: 事前に設定できる取引戦略を複数用意します。以下は一例です。
- テクニカル分析に基づく戦略(例:移動平均線、RSI)
- ファンダメンタル分析に基づく戦略
- 自動リバランス
- 損切りや利確の自動化
- **サーバー環境**: システムを稼働させるためのサーバー環境が必要です。常に動作させるためにクラウドサーバー(例:AWS、Google Cloud)を利用することを推奨します。
ここから先は
1,178字
¥ 500
この記事が気に入ったらサポートをしてみませんか?